**Q: Why did my request get a 429 from the Tollgate gateway?**

Tollgate enforces per-service token buckets: 200 requests/minute default, bursts up to 50. Limits are keyed on the calling service identity, not IP. If you're reviewing code that retries on 429, check it honors the Retry-After header and backs off exponentially — hammering the gateway triggers a temporary ban. Custom limits require a quota entry in the gateway config repo, approved by the platform team. For quota increases or disputes, email the gateway owners at the address below.

escalation mailbox, fahaf-bajep: druael@lumiccorp.internal

4xx responses are terminal — no retry, event goes to the dead-letter queue. Do not requeue dead-lettered events manually without checking with the on-call lead. Consumers must be idempotent; duplicate delivery is possible after network partitions. Each payload is signed so receivers can verify origin before processing. When cutting a release, confirm the outbound signer matches what partners have pinned. The current signing key is below.

deploy key for fafof-yaguf: bky4_zHj6

## Account Recovery — Dedupli-Cat On-Call

Welcome aboard! If you get locked out of the Dedupli-Cat admin console (happens more than we'd like), don't panic. The alert deduplicator keeps running fine without you, but paging routes won't update until you're back in. Hit the recovery flow from the Quorra bastion, pick "operator reset," and answer the prompts. When it asks for the recovery passphrase, use the one below.

strongbox words: raldor-eliir-lamael

## Idempotency Keys — Tollgate Payments

Every retryable payment call at Brindlepay carries an idempotency key derived from the order ID plus attempt epoch. The Tollgate service stores keys for 72 hours; duplicate keys return the cached result, never a second charge. Keys are opaque to merchants. Maintainers needing to inspect the key store must first unlock it using the recovery passphrase below.

strongbox words: kelion-ralvan-casix-aldeth-gorius-kelath-isteth-tamwyn-novok-queniel-druok-quenok-wenael

Night-shift staff: Floor 4 of the Tellhaven Building opens this week. After 21:00, access is via the rear stairwell only; the lifts are locked out overnight during the settling period. Complete a walk-through of the new floor once per shift and log it. The stairwell keypad accepts the code below.

badge for yahop-fawep: bdg-XBKXI-68071